Transaction 10576653a01bef6cd766b57004af918f7f2a122f53fc07f6785a94880130ec37

2 Input
2 Outputs
  • 10576653a01bef6cd766b57004af918f7f2a122f53fc07f6785a94880130ec37:0
  • value  68800
    address  3JNbG9GRiLpC8f6Yb8DZ9hZ2GzroHEKerf
  • 10576653a01bef6cd766b57004af918f7f2a122f53fc07f6785a94880130ec37:1
  • value  7816
    address  bc1q96kn99l2l3aekaayds6nyuqk9px6x5zphxqxz7